M5StackとUIFlowでLINE通知システム開発【2023年度版】

# M5StackとUIFlowでLINE通知システム開発【2023年度版】では、M5StackのマイコントローラとUIFlowのビジュアルプログラミングツールを使用して、LINE通知のシステムを開発する方法を紹介します。このシステムは、IoT技術を活用し、M5Stackの小型・軽量なデバイスを使用して、さまざまな情報を収集・処理・通知するシステムを構築することを目指しています。
このシステムの開発には、M5Stack、UIFlow、LINE Notify APIの3つの要素が必要です。M5Stackは情報を取得し、LINEに通知するデバイス、UIFlowはM5Stack用のプログラミングツール、LINE Notify APIはLINEに通知するAPIです。システムの開発手順や利点について詳しく説明していきます。
このシステムの開発は、IoT関連のシステム開発に限らず、ホームオートメーションシステム、産業用モニタリングシステム、医療機器システムなど、さまざまな分野で活用することができます。
M5StackとUIFlowを使用したLINE通知システムの概要
# M5StackとUIFlowを使用したLINE通知システムの開発は、IoT技術を活用し、M5Stackの小型・軽量なデバイスを使用して、さまざまな情報を収集・処理・通知するシステムを構築することを目指しています。このシステムは、M5StackのマイコントローラとUIFlowのビジュアルプログラミングツールを使用して、LINE通知のシステムを開発することを目的としたものです。
このシステムの構成は、M5Stack、UIFlow、LINE Notify APIの3つの要素から構成されます。M5Stackは情報を取得し、LINEに通知するデバイス、UIFlowはM5Stack用のプログラミングツール、LINE Notify APIはLINEに通知するAPIです。このシステムの開発手順は、M5Stackのセットアップとプログラミング環境の構築、UIFlowを使用したプログラミングとLINE Notify APIの設定、システムのテストとデバッグの3つのステップに分けられます。
このシステムの利点は、最新情報の迅速な通知と小型で軽量なシステム構成です。また、このシステムは、IoT関連のシステム開発に限らず、ホームオートメーションシステム、産業用モニタリングシステム、医療機器システムなど、さまざまな分野で活用することができます。
システムの構成と要素技術
# システムの構成と要素技術については、M5Stack、UIFlow、LINE Notify APIの3つの要素から構成されます。M5Stackは情報を取得し、LINEに通知するデバイスとして使用されます。UIFlowはM5Stack用のビジュアルプログラミングツールであり、M5Stackのプログラミングを容易に実現します。LINE Notify APIはLINEに通知するAPIであり、LINEの通知機能を活用するために使用されます。
このシステムでは、M5Stackが情報を取得し、UIFlowがその情報を処理してLINE Notify APIを使用してLINEに通知します。このように、3つの要素が連携してシステムが構成されます。M5Stackの小型・軽量なデバイスを使用することで、さまざまな場所に設置することができ、IoT技術を活用したシステム開発が可能になります。
また、UIFlowのビジュアルプログラミングツールを使用することで、プログラミングの知識がなくてもシステムの開発が可能になります。これにより、開発のハードルが下がり、さまざまな分野で活用することができます。LINE Notify APIを使用することで、LINEの通知機能を活用することができ、迅速な通知が可能になります。
開発手順とステップバイステップの解説
# M5StackとUIFlowを使用したLINE通知システムの開発手順は、主に3つのステップに分けられます。まず、M5Stackのセットアップとプログラミング環境の構築が必要です。これには、M5Stackのハードウェアの準備、UIFlowのインストールと設定、プログラミング環境の構築が含まれます。
次に、UIFlowを使用したプログラミングとLINE Notify APIの設定が必要です。これには、UIFlowのビジュアルプログラミングツールを使用して、M5Stackが情報を取得し、LINEに通知するプログラムを作成することが含まれます。また、LINE Notify APIの設定も必要であり、これには、LINEのアカウントの作成、APIの申請と設定が含まれます。
最後に、システムのテストとデバッグが必要です。これには、プログラムの実行、エラーの検出と修正、システムの安定性の確認が含まれます。これらのステップを完了することで、M5StackとUIFlowを使用したLINE通知システムの開発が完了します。
システムの利点と活用事例
# システムの利点としては、最新情報の迅速な通知と小型で軽量なシステム構成が挙げられます。このシステムは、IoT技術を活用し、M5Stackの小型・軽量なデバイスを使用して、さまざまな情報を収集・処理・通知するシステムを構築することを目指しています。したがって、情報の収集から通知までのプロセスが迅速かつ効率的に行われることが期待できます。
また、このシステムは、IoT関連のシステム開発に限らず、ホームオートメーションシステム、産業用モニタリングシステム、医療機器システムなど、さまざまな分野で活用することができます。例えば、ホームオートメーションシステムでは、家電製品の状態を監視し、異常が発生した場合にLINE通知を送信することができます。産業用モニタリングシステムでは、工場内の機器の状態を監視し、故障が発生した場合にLINE通知を送信することができます。
このように、このシステムは、さまざまな分野で活用することができ、最新情報の迅速な通知と小型で軽量なシステム構成が利点として挙げられます。
まとめ
M5StackとUIFlowでLINE通知システム開発【2023年度版】では、M5StackのマイコントローラとUIFlowのビジュアルプログラミングツールを使用して、LINE通知のシステムを開発することを目的としたものです。このシステムは、IoT技術を活用し、M5Stackの小型・軽量なデバイスを使用して、さまざまな情報を収集・処理・通知するシステムを構築することを目指しています。
このシステムの構成は、M5Stack、UIFlow、LINE Notify APIの3つの要素から構成されます。M5Stackは情報を取得し、LINEに通知するデバイス、UIFlowはM5Stack用のプログラミングツール、LINE Notify APIはLINEに通知するAPIです。このシステムの開発手順は、M5Stackのセットアップとプログラミング環境の構築、UIFlowを使用したプログラミングとLINE Notify APIの設定、システムのテストとデバッグの3つのステップに分けられます。
このシステムの利点は、最新情報の迅速な通知と小型で軽量なシステム構成です。また、このシステムは、IoT関連のシステム開発に限らず、ホームオートメーションシステム、産業用モニタリングシステム、医療機器システムなど、さまざまな分野で活用することができます。
まとめ
このシステムは、M5StackとUIFlowを使用して、LINE通知のシステムを開発することを目的としたものです。このシステムは、IoT技術を活用し、M5Stackの小型・軽量なデバイスを使用して、さまざまな情報を収集・処理・通知するシステムを構築することを目指しています。このシステムの利点は、最新情報の迅速な通知と小型で軽量なシステム構成です。
よくある質問
M5StackとUIFlowを使用してLINE通知システムを開発するには、どのような知識が必要ですか?
M5StackとUIFlowを使用してLINE通知システムを開発するには、プログラミングの基礎知識が必要です。具体的には、PythonやJavaScriptなどのプログラミング言語の基本的な文法やデータ構造を理解している必要があります。また、IoTデバイスやネットワーク通信の基本的な概念を理解していることも重要です。さらに、LINE Notify APIの仕様やUIFlowの使い方を理解する必要があります。ただし、M5Stackの公式ドキュメントやUIFlowのチュートリアルを参考にすれば、初心者でも開発を始めることができます。
M5StackとUIFlowを使用してLINE通知システムを開発するには、どのようなハードウェアが必要ですか?
M5StackとUIFlowを使用してLINE通知システムを開発するには、M5Stack Core2やM5Stack BasicなどのM5Stackのデバイスが必要です。また、Wi-Fiモジュールやセンサーモジュールなどの拡張モジュールを使用する場合もあります。さらに、パソコンやスマートフォンなどのデバイスが必要です。ただし、M5Stackの公式ウェブサイトでは、開発に必要なハードウェアを購入することができます。
M5StackとUIFlowを使用してLINE通知システムを開発するには、どのような手順が必要ですか?
M5StackとUIFlowを使用してLINE通知システムを開発するには、まずM5Stackのデバイスをセットアップし、UIFlowのアカウントを作成する必要があります。次に、LINE Notify APIのトークンを取得し、UIFlowのプロジェクトを作成します。さらに、M5StackのデバイスにUIFlowのコードをアップロードし、LINE Notify APIを使用して通知を送信する必要があります。最後に、UIFlowのダッシュボードで通知の状態を確認します。
M5StackとUIFlowを使用してLINE通知システムを開発する際に、どのような注意点がありますか?
M5StackとUIFlowを使用してLINE通知システムを開発する際には、セキュリティに注意する必要があります。具体的には、LINE Notify APIのトークンを安全に管理し、UIFlowのプロジェクトを適切に設定する必要があります。また、M5Stackのデバイスの電源管理やネットワーク通信の安定性にも注意する必要があります。さらに、UIFlowのバージョンアップやLINE Notify APIの仕様変更に伴う更新にも注意する必要があります。
コメントを残す
コメントを投稿するにはログインしてください。

関連ブログ記事